Minister Alkhorayef met with Pakistan’s Health Minister, Mustafa Kamal. They discussed strengthening industrial ties between the two nations. The talks focused on the National Industrial Strategy. This strategy aims to localize and develop the pharmaceutical sector. It seeks to achieve health and drug security for the Kingdom. Both sides explored joint investment opportunities in medicine and vaccine manufacturing.

The minister also held discussions with Colombia’s Minister of Mines and Energy, Edwin Palma Egea. They explored enhancing cooperation in the mining and minerals sector. The conversation reviewed opportunities for value chain integration. Alkhorayef highlighted the promising prospects of the Kingdom’s Comprehensive Mining and Metals Strategy. This strategy offers opportunities across all mining process stages.

A meeting with the Managing Director of the International Finance Corporation, Makhtar Diop, was also productive. They discussed frameworks for joint action. The focus was on collaboration between the Future Minerals Forum and the World Bank Group. This partnership aims to promote sustainable development in the global mining sector. Cooperation in industry and mining was also discussed with Bermuda’s Premier, David Burt. The meeting explored promising investment opportunities within the Kingdom. It highlighted the competitive advantages of Saudi Arabia’s investment environment. The discussion covered the various enablers and incentives provided to facilitate investor engagement. Minister Alkhorayef extended invitations to all officials. He invited them to attend the fifth Future Minerals Forum in Riyadh. The event is scheduled for January 13 to 15, 2026. It serves as a global platform uniting policymakers and leading investors. The forum develops innovative solutions for the mining sector.
